Look up — the ceiling disappears, and you’re no longer indoors.
DreamSpace: The Ceiling Edition transforms your room into a tranquil sky haven. Watch slow-moving clouds or a dense storm drift overhead in stunning mixed reality. It’s a peaceful glimpse into a world beyond.
DreamSpace currently features two immersive environments — the Endless Blue Sky and the Midnight Storm — and this is just the beginning.
Soon, there will be more environments and you’ll be able to open up windows too.
DreamSpace introduces a fully spatial interface, where you explore and enter worlds by touching and interacting with 3D globes around you.
Stunning doesn’t have to mean heavy. DreamSpace delivers clean, high-resolution visuals with optimized performance — so your skies stay fluid, even while you browse, stream, or work in VR.
DreamSpace is made to enhance your everyday VR use. Browse the web, read books, listen to music, connect to your remote desktop, or watch YouTube and movies — all under an ambient sky of your choice.
Press the Home button on your Meta Quest to open any app— DreamSpace keeps running in the background, adding atmosphere to your space.

I purchased the app after trying the free trial. I've been looking for a rain app for oculus for a while. The only rain enviroment I could find prior to this is in walk about golf( El Dorado), which is actually pretty good and relaxing but not too realistic.I really like the idea of mixed reality rain and look forward to perhaps the developer adding perhaps wind and maybe control of rain intensity. It seems that they will be adding a window mode which I think is pretty cool. At the moment I have 2 major complaints and that is after purchasing the add -on my rain app is glitched. The ceiling doesn't line up correctly and there are black bars outlining my room. This obviously takes you out of the immersive aspect.The free trial ran with no issues. Also the app stated that it would run in the background of you tube,etc. It does run in the background but the major issue is that the volume of the rain supercedes the volume on YouTube/ movie apps making it virtually impossible to actually listen to a movie.i hope there is a way to correct this in future updates because I think the app has potential

I want to give it five stars but it depends on how much work developers put into it.
1. There needs to be sliders for the audio to adjust the sound so if you are trying to watch YouTube you can lower the thunderstorms
2. They should allow you to draw windows like how ocean rift has it to use more of your space.
3. More environments like fall with leaves falling or winter with snow. Maybe rainbows for the sunny one.
Overall getting the app is a no brainer and I hope it doesn't get abandoned because it's chill to open this app then open Spotify in my browser and relax
